用任务计划实现数据库的异地备份
最近有一段时间,由于项目需要实现SQL Server数据库的异地备份。刚开始想到的是使用数据库的同步,在两台服务器上,安装SQL Server,然后建立数据库同步,再分别为每个服务器建立数据库维护计划,发现这样处理比较复杂。
后来我想,可不可利用Window自带的任务计划,把一台服务器上的数据库维护计划所备份的文件,定时的拷贝到另一台服务器上去?实现的办法是利用Dos里面的目录拷贝命令,一起来看一下:
假设在A服务器上的备份路径是:D:\temp,在A服务器上做B服务器的磁盘网络映射,假设为Z:\
则拷贝目录命令如下:
在Window计划向导里面,点击浏览,选择该.bat文件,设置好时间即可实现数据库的异地备份:)

后来我想,可不可利用Window自带的任务计划,把一台服务器上的数据库维护计划所备份的文件,定时的拷贝到另一台服务器上去?实现的办法是利用Dos里面的目录拷贝命令,一起来看一下:
假设在A服务器上的备份路径是:D:\temp,在A服务器上做B服务器的磁盘网络映射,假设为Z:\
则拷贝目录命令如下:
1
xcopy d:\temp z:\ /D
记住:一定要加上/D的参数,意思是只拷贝两个目录中不同的部分文件;把该命令放在记事本中,另存为Backup.bat文件。
在Window计划向导里面,点击浏览,选择该.bat文件,设置好时间即可实现数据库的异地备份:)
支持TerryLee的创业产品Worktile
Worktile,新一代简单好用、体验极致的团队协同、项目管理工具,让你和你的团队随时随地一起工作。完全免费,现在就去了解一下吧。
https://worktile.com
Worktile,新一代简单好用、体验极致的团队协同、项目管理工具,让你和你的团队随时随地一起工作。完全免费,现在就去了解一下吧。
https://worktile.com
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 从 HTTP 原因短语缺失研究 HTTP/2 和 HTTP/3 的设计差异
· AI与.NET技术实操系列:向量存储与相似性搜索在 .NET 中的实现
· 基于Microsoft.Extensions.AI核心库实现RAG应用
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· Manus的开源复刻OpenManus初探
· 写一个简单的SQL生成工具
· AI 智能体引爆开源社区「GitHub 热点速览」
· C#/.NET/.NET Core技术前沿周刊 | 第 29 期(2025年3.1-3.9)